Energy Industry Representatives Discourage Dependence on Canadian LNG

Relying on natural gas supply from Canadian LNG terminals could prove detrimental for Massachusetts, according to energy industry officials speaking yesterday before the state’s special commission on LNG. Last year’s string of hurricanes demonstrated “the value and the importance of having storage close to the market,” said Nick Stavropoulos, president of KeySpan Energy Delivery, whoadded that supply disruptions are less likely if LNG facilities are sited closer to consuming markets.
